How A-Lex-D Tablet works:

A-Lex-D Tablets contain Drotaverine and Aceclofenac, providing relief from abdominal pain and cramping. Drotaverine, an antispasmodic agent, targets abdominal smooth muscle contractions. Aceclofenac, a n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ID), inhibits the production of inflammatory mediators responsible for abdominal pain and inflammation.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holUNSAFE

Combining A-Lex-D Tablet with alcohol is inadvisable due to safety concerns.

PregnancyPreg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The use of A-Lex-D Tablet during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to a developing fetus. A physician will assess the potential advantages against any risks pr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ice before taking this medication.

Breast feedingBreast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Data on A-Lex-D Tablet use while breastfeeding is absent. Seek medical advice.

DrivingDrivingUNSAFE

Driving ability may be impaired by A-Lex-D Tablet side effects, including potential vertigo.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with kidney impairment should use A-Lex-D T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Physician consultation is advised. A-Lex-D Tablets are contraindicated in individuals with severely compromised kidney function.

LiverLiverCAUTION

Patients with liver impairment should use A-Lex-D T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Severe hepatic disease contraindicates A-Lex-D Tablet use. Physician consultation is recommended. Regular liver function assessments are advised during treatment.

What if you forget to take A-Lex-D Tablet :

Should you forget a dose of A-Lex-D Tablet, administer it promptly.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
